Title :  CRYSTAL STRUCTURE OF E.COLI ISCS-TUSA COMPLEX (FORM 2)
 
Authors :  R. Shi, A. Proteau, A. Matte, M. Cygler, Montreal-Kingston Bacterial Structural Genomics Initiative (Bsgi)
Date :  22 Feb 10  (Deposition) - 21 Apr 10  (Release) - 05 May 10  (Revision)
Method :  X-RAY DIFFRACTION
Resolution :  2.44
Chains :  Asym. Unit :  A,B
Biol. Unit 1:  A,B  (2x)
Keywords :  Protein-Protein Complex, Structural Genomics, Montreal-Kingston Bacterial Structural Genomics Initiative, Bsgi, Transferase, Trna Thiolation, Sulfur Transfer (Keyword Search: [Gene Ontology, PubMed, Web (Google))
 
Reference :  R. Shi, A. Proteau, M. Villarroya, I. Moukadiri, L. Zhang, J. F. Trempe, A. Matte, M. E. Armengod, M. Cygler
Structural Basis For Fe-S Cluster Assembly And Trna Thiolation Mediated By Iscs Protein-Protein Interactions.
Plos Biol. V. 8 E1000 2010
PubMed-ID: 20404999  |  Reference-DOI: 10.1371/JOURNAL.PBIO.1000354

Chain A   (ISCS_ECO57 | P0A6B9)
molecular function
    GO:0051537    2 iron, 2 sulfur cluster binding    Interacting selectively and non-covalently with a 2 iron, 2 sulfur (2Fe-2S) cluster; this cluster consists of two iron atoms, with two inorganic sulfur atoms found between the irons and acting as bridging ligands.
    GO:0003824    catalytic activity    Catalysis of a biochemical reaction at physiological temperatures. In biologically catalyzed reactions, the reactants are known as substrates, and the catalysts are naturally occurring macromolecular substances known as enzymes. Enzymes possess specific binding sites for substrates, and are usually composed wholly or largely of protein, but RNA that has catalytic activity (ribozyme) is often also regarded as enzymatic.
    GO:0031071    cysteine desulfurase activity    Catalysis of the reaction: L-cysteine + [enzyme]-cysteine = L-alanine + [enzyme]-S-sulfanylcysteine.
    GO:0051536    iron-sulfur cluster binding    Interacting selectively and non-covalently with an iron-sulfur cluster, a combination of iron and sulfur atoms.
    GO:0046872    metal ion binding    Interacting selectively and non-covalently with any metal ion.
    GO:0030170    pyridoxal phosphate binding    Interacting selectively and non-covalently with pyridoxal 5' phosphate, 3-hydroxy-5-(hydroxymethyl)-2-methyl4-pyridine carboxaldehyde 5' phosphate, the biologically active form of vitamin B6.
    GO:0016740    transferase activity    Catalysis of the transfer of a group, e.g. a methyl group, glycosyl group, acyl group, phosphorus-containing, or other groups, from one compound (generally regarded as the donor) to another compound (generally regarded as the acceptor). Transferase is the systematic name for any enzyme of EC class 2.
biological process
    GO:0044571    [2Fe-2S] cluster assembly    The incorporation of two iron atoms and two sulfur atoms into an iron-sulfur cluster.
    GO:0008033    tRNA processing    The process in which a pre-tRNA molecule is converted to a mature tRNA, ready for addition of an aminoacyl group.
cellular component
    GO:0005737    cytoplasm    All of the contents of a cell excluding the plasma membrane and nucleus, but including other subcellular structures.
